Ladies, remember to take some mouth lubricant spray, chapstick and mouth wash. When you wake up from the surgery and the rest of that day your mouth is extremely dry.. I tried dissolving some ice chips and swallowing too soon and it made me nauseous.. Remember everyone is different but, it's better to be prepared. When you do start swallowing several hours after surgery it won't be much... so the chapstick will help. Also, the anesthesia leaves a most undesirable taste in your mouth and that's were the mouth wash comes in handy.. Post-op Gals if there's anything else you can add please do so, As this info would have helped me tremendously.. I only had chapstick..
